antibiotics are formulated to kill bacteria. therefore, options B, E and F can be considered.
different classes of antinotics have distinct modes of mechanism.
some antibiotics target bacterial cellwall (for example, penicillin, cephalosporin)
some antibiotics target cell membrane (polymyxins)
some target bacterial enzymes (rifampicin, sulphonamides)
some target protein synthesis (macrolides, tetracyclines)
broad spectrum antibiotics target wide range of bacteria. while narrow spectrum antibiotics target specific class of bacteria.
